Local context that forms an excellent solar design

A thoughtful photovoltaic panel installment in Chico should begin with just how you make use of power on a typical day, after that readjust for the realities of our climate and utility rules.

Chico property owners frequently have a load shape with morning baseline usage, a noontime lull, then a solid late afternoon climb when the house is hottest and household activities kick in. Under The golden state's internet invoicing structure, typically called NEM 3.0, exported power gains relatively low credit ratings compared to the retail price you pay to the energy. That implies a style that just optimizes lunchtime production can look excellent on paper yet disappoint in savings if you do not take in much of that power in actual time or store it.

In functional terms, that guides good layouts towards a few techniques. Tilt and orientation come first. South and west dealing with airplanes both function well in Chico. West can slightly improve late mid-day result when time‑of‑use prices often tend to be greater. Panel option matters less than the format that matches your roofing system and shading. Microinverters or optimizers can safeguard production in partial shade from a high pecan or chimney. And for several homes, including a small battery transforms a great solar format into a terrific one, because it moves midday overproduction into the expensive night window and offers back-up throughout outages.

I have actually seen a 7.6 kW selection on a ranch‑style home near Bidwell that cut the owner's annual costs by about 60 percent without a battery. The exact same home, after a 10 kWh battery was included a year later, saw the bill decrease one more 20 to 25 percent, generally by clipping the 5 to 9 pm spikes. That is the distinction in between exporting thousands of kilowatt‑hours at low credits and feeding your own tons when prices peak.

What divides top solar firms in Chico from the rest

Many solar companies market the same few panel and inverter brands, that makes it tempting to compare quotes by design number and rate per watt. In my experience, you obtain a clearer picture by judging the business's style deepness, quality assurance, and service posture.

A leading installer begins with your energy costs, not a drone picture. You should expect them to request 12 months of PG&E usage information, after that ask about coming adjustments such as an EV acquisition, a prepared ADU, or a pool pump substitute. They go to the site early, not after you authorize, and they pull back attic insulation to analyze rafters prior to they promise that a main panel upgrade is unnecessary. They offer options, not a single one‑size bid.

The team that shows up issues as much as the sales representative. Search for in‑house crews or a stable subcontractor relationship with named foremen. Ask who carries out the electric tie‑in, who programs the inverter monitoring, and that strolls the assessor during last assessment. The distinction appears years later when you need a fast closure tool changed and the business still addresses the phone.

A dependable Chico‑area installer also recognizes our utility's peculiarities. PG&E interconnection under web billing is reasonably typical, yet timing is not. In late summer, when numerous systems go online, approvals can extend from a week into numerous. The better firms set realistic timelines and develop your assumptions around allowing and interconnection, rather than guaranteeing a two‑week turnaround that seldom arrives.

A short list to screen solar panel providers quickly

  • Verify the California professional certificate: a C‑46 Solar or B General Structure classification, clean record on the CSLB website, and existing workers' comp coverage.
  • Ask for three current Chico or Butte Region referrals and call them. Validate timelines, workmanship, and post‑install responsiveness.
  • Request a production quote that mentions an acknowledged tool such as NREL's PVWatts or HelioScope, with shading assumptions and a clear year‑by‑year performance decline.
  • Insist on line‑item rates for panels, inverter or microinverters, racking, battery (if any type of), main panel job, and monitoring, with a plain‑English scope of work.
  • Get warranties in writing: devices terms from each supplier, a craftsmanship service warranty from the installer, and who handles warranty claims.

That short list removes a lot of the sound. If a salesperson ducks any one of these, relocate on.

Understanding permits, evaluations, and interconnection in and around Chico

Solar panel installment in Chico has 3 gatekeepers: the structure division for authorizations and examinations, you as the homeowner and AHJ if in region areas, and PG&E for interconnection. Timelines vary from a couple of days to several weeks, depending upon period, layout complexity, and staffing on the city or county side.

Solar allows in California generally cover structure and electrical ranges. An uncomplicated flush‑mounted roof covering range on a make-up roof shingles roof covering can be over‑the‑counter in some territories or sent electronically. Add a major circuit box upgrade, a ground mount, or a battery system, and you need to budget plan additional time. California fire code requires roofing system access pathways and problems for firefighter safety, and inspectors will look for proper labeling, wire monitoring, and fast closure conformity at final.

Once you pass final examination, the installer sends the proof to PG&E. Consent to operate can arrive in a week in the spring or take two to four weeks in the late summer thrill. Great installers develop barrier right into their schedule and communicate each step. If a salesman promises a same‑day meter swap, be cautious.

Pricing that mirrors fact, not marketing

When you ask solar business Chico or solar installment companies near me for quotes, you will certainly see a spread that shows equipment options, overhanging, and exactly how each firm manages electric extent. As of this writing, typical property solar in California lands around 2.50 to 4.00 bucks per watt prior to rewards, relying on roof type, system size, and product mix. A 7 kW system could for that reason run 17,500 to 28,000 dollars prior to the federal tax obligation credit scores. Battery storage space frequently varies from 900 to 1,400 dollars per kilowatt‑hour installed. A 10 kWh battery can include 9,000 to 14,000 dollars.

The 30 percent government Financial investment Tax Credit relates to both solar and batteries when they are paired or when a battery satisfies existing internal revenue service advice, and a lot of homeowners with tax liability can use it over one to numerous years. California's SGIP program has aided with battery incentives in PG&E area, but funding waves open and close, and waitlists prevail. A reputable installer will certainly describe where present SGIP funding stands, whether you get any equity or durability rates, and what to expect in timing.

Beware of quotes that front‑load financial savings with positive export worths under internet billing. If your proposal assumes you will certainly export a big share of manufacturing at high credit reports, ask the firm to run a sensitivity case with traditional export prices and a larger evening tons. Your home does not survive standards. It survives your habits in August at 6 pm.

Picking in between panels, inverters, and racking without obtaining lost

Panel brand name reputation brings much less weight than it utilized to. A lot of Rate 1 suppliers provide 25‑year efficiency warranties and 12 to 25‑year item guarantees. Distinctions still exist in aesthetics, temperature coefficients, and power density. The slimmer black‑on‑black modules look tidy on the street, however they run warmer on a warm Chico roofing, which can trim a couple of percent off result on the best days. White backsheets mirror more warmth and can produce somewhat better in continual summer warm. Decide which trade‑off you choose, and ask your installer to show manufacturing quotes that mirror panel temperature level habits in July and August.

Inverters are the system's mind. Central string inverters with DC optimizers strike a good balance on reasonably shaded roofing systems, with module‑level control and a solitary ground‑level box for solution. Microinverters put electronic devices under every panel, which is fantastic for complex roofing systems and partial shade, and simplifies future development. Either method functions when paired with an installer who understands the system well. Favor the system your installer services every week over the brand-new shiny item that couple of technologies in Chico have touched.

Racking and blinking are tiring up until they are not. Composition shingle roofings need flashed installs that put under the roof shingles and seal cleanly to rafters. Ceramic tile roofing systems need even more preparation, with standoffs, hooks, and feasible floor tile substitute. In the rural edges around Chico, you might see more steel roofs, which can be superb for solar since standing seam clamps permit placing without infiltrations. Ask the team lead how they discover rafters, what sealer they make use of, and how they record torque worths. Those answers disclose craft.

Batteries and backup: when they pencil, and what to expect

Under internet billing in California, batteries do not only act as backup. They are commonly the earnings center of your system, moving your own solar from low-cost hours to costly ones. The appropriate battery dimension depends on your night lots and your hunger for durability. A lot of homes in Chico that want expense financial savings plus basic backup succeed with 10 to 15 kWh. If you run a deep well pump, a large mini‑split system, or a clinical device, sizing may bump higher, and you will wish to review crucial load panels and startup currents.

During wildfire‑related Public Security Power Shutoffs, batteries make a qualitative difference. A 10 kWh system can carry lights, refrigeration, net, and a couple of outlets over night if you ration. Add a 2nd battery and you can maintain a small ductless head or main fan experiencing a hot evening. The price climb is real, so established priorities, and ask your installer to model blackout situations based on your real circuits.

Top installers in Chico program batteries for time‑of‑use arbitrage out of eviction, then adjust after a month of data. They also explain service warranty terms. Some batteries lug various warranties for backup‑heavy use versus everyday cycling. Check out those lines. Inquire about the service process if a cell spoils. You desire a local service technician who takes care of substitute, not a nationwide handoff that lingers.

Ownership and financing options that actually fit

How you pay issues nearly as high as what you get. Money purchases earn the toughest web cost savings because you stay clear of money fees and capture the full government tax credit report. Lendings expand access, and there are excellent ones and not‑so‑good ones. Some solar lendings bury dealer costs that inflate your project price by 10 to 25 percent in exchange for a "reduced APR." Check out the truth‑in‑lending disclosures, and request a no‑fee option to compare.

Leases and PPAs utilized to shine under older web metering. Under net billing, their value can be mixed, due to the fact that third‑party owners style for complete manufacturing, not always your time‑of‑use account. They do remove maintenance danger and can work for some houses that can not utilize the tax credit report. Simply ensure you recognize escalators and move terms if you offer the home.

Here is a compact overview that assists slim options quickly:

  • Cash purchase: cheapest life time price, you record the 30 percent tax credit history, solid resale worth, but you tie up capital.
  • Loan with reasonable charges: moderate month-to-month repayment, you still assert the tax debt, check that the dealer cost is low or absolutely no, and enjoy prepayment rules.
  • Lease: reduced or no upfront price, set payment, upkeep took care of, but no tax credit report to you and possible resale complexity.
  • PPA: pay per kilowatt‑hour produced, typically with an escalator, transfer policies matter during a home sale.
  • HELOC or re-finance: typically finest price if you have home equity, but take into consideration shutting prices and how much time you intend to stay.

An excellent installer will chat you out of a negative financing fit, even if it costs them the sale. That is a genuine examination of integrity.

What a proper site evaluation in Chico ought to cover

The best solar panel installation Chico projects I have actually managed begin with a precise site assessment. Roofing system framework issues. Many homes right here make use of 2x4 or 2x6 rafters, often with older spans that need quick solar panel install a quick design check. An installer needs to picture rafters, note spacing, and determine lots. Electric solution matters as well. Older 100 amp panels may need an upgrade to 200 amps when you include a battery or EV local PV power companies charger. Often a line‑side faucet solves it. Various other times, PG&E requires a meter major combination upgrade and a control letter. The earlier your installer determines this, the smoother your task runs.

Shading evaluation must not be a guess. Anticipate the technology to utilize a digital tool or at least a solar pathfinder to map blockages for many years. A poplar that looks safe in winter can toss a lengthy summertime mid-day darkness. Your developer ought to fold up that right into the layout and production model.

Finally, ventilation and roofing system problem issue in our warmth. If your roof will certainly need substitute within 3 to five years, replace it initially. Pulling and resetting a solar variety is possible, yet it includes cost and trouble you can stay clear of with great timing.

Reading proposals without falling for sleight of hand

Proposals from solar installment Chico companies usually look glossy and convincing. Here is how to check out past the gloss. Inspect the yearly manufacturing price quote against NREL's PVWatts for Chico's latitude and your roofing system tilt and azimuth. If the proposition goes beyond PVWatts by more than 5 to 7 percent without a solid shading story or premium module argument, ask for the assumptions.

Look at the destruction contour. Panels normally lose around 0.25 to 0.7 percent each year. A level line for 25 years is unreal. Verify time‑of‑use price presumptions, specifically for PG&E. If the design makes use of a tariff you are not on, request a rerun. Confirm that the inverter or battery platform has regional solution ability. National brand names are great, as long as somebody within driving distance holds components and knows the firmware.

If 2 bids are close, call the referrals. Ask one question that cuts through: that returned to repair the tiny things after PTO? The company that treats punch‑list work with respect is the one you want.

Rooftop, ground mount, or carport in the Chico area

Most homes in Chico utilize flush‑mounted roof ranges. They are effective, budget-friendly, and quick to permit. Ground installs or carports make sense when you have acreage outdoors town, a heavily shaded roofing system, or a visual preference to maintain panels off your home. Ground installs include trenching, messages or ballast, and fence if needed, which raises expense, but they typically enable best panel alignment and simple cleaning. A carport over the driveway can function as color for lorries throughout summer season warm. If your property permits it, ask your installer to price one alternating layout so you can contrast worth and appearance.

Maintenance and monitoring that keep savings on track

Solar is low upkeep, not no maintenance. Chico's dry summers and messy winds can leave a movie on panels by late July. Usually, rain in the autumn resets them. If you see a clear production dip unrelated to weather, a gentle rinse with a tube in the morning or evening can help. Avoid severe cleaners and abrasive brushes. Microinverter and optimizer systems will flag module‑level mistakes, which works when a single system misbehaves.

Inverters typically carry 10 to 12‑year basic service warranties, with options to reach 20 or 25. Panels usually reveal 25‑year item and efficiency protection. Craftsmanship guarantees from installers range from 10 to 25 years. Read what is covered. Roofing infiltrations ought to be covered for at least the first decade. Clarify that pays for labor if a supplier ships a replacement part under service warranty. Good installers handle both the part and the labor and file the claim for you.
